RS21 Careers is Hiring a Remote Principal Data Engineer

Under the direct supervision of the Chief Technology Officer, the Principal Data Engineer is a senior member of the Data Engineering team. The RS21 Data Engineering division consists of data engineers and data architects who are dedicated to developing best-in-class data platforms to help solve some of today’s most challenging business problems. They work collaboratively with the other RS21 functional divisions to develop visually compelling, high performing, and deeply insightful solutions to help business stakeholders make critical decisions based on trustworthy data, presented in a way to highlight meaningful insights.

Responsibilities:

  • Develops and oversees development of production-quality analytics databases, data lakehouses, and data warehouses.
  • Designs and develops data integration strategies to ensure the right data into the data solutions to support the data analytics use cases.
  • Mentors a team of data engineers and data architects to build the skills required to work effectively with business stakeholders to derive functional and technical requirements from business objectives and needs.
  • Works collaboratively with other functional leads supporting Data Analysis, Data Science, Software Development, and UX/UI, to create and execute on a common technical vision.
  • Identifies best practices regarding data collection, storage, integration, warehousing, and lifecycle management. Develops standards and procedures to ensure those best practices are known and implemented consistently.
  • Designs and deploys data models (conceptual, logical, and physical) to specifically address client business needs.
  • Works with project managers to identify and allocate data engineering and data architecture resources based on project deliverables and priorities.
  • Meets with prospective customers and contributes to proposal development, initial project planning, and project cost estimation.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, or relevant field with 8 years of experience developing ETL/ELT pipelines, constructing data models, and building data warehouses.
  • Excellent leadership skills, written and verbal communication skills, and experience interfacing with prospective or existing business st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ated ability to accept strategic guidance from leadership and transform that guidance into an actionable plan with a clear path of execution.
  • Experience mentoring technical teams.
  • Experience managing an enterprise-level data solution through the entire software lifecycle.
  • Experience gathering requirements, deriving functional and technical specifications, and defining and prioritizing the necessary tasks needed to fulfill those requirement and specifications according to the project’s period of performance (PoP).\
  • Experience working in an Agile environment and participating in Agile ceremonies.
  • Experience defining and implementing data governance rules to address business needs, regulatory requirements, and data sensitivity.
  • Ability to analyze source data for potential data quality issues.
  • Expert SQL and/or SQL-based languages and experience designing and implementing SQL and/or OLAP databases.
  • Demonstrated understanding of data security best practices and experience integrating data security safeguards to prevent accidental and/or intentional privacy breaches and data misuse.

Nice to Have:

  • Familiarity with Large Language Model integration and insight with respective industry trends for its future within Enterprises including the latest Data Engineering approaches.
  • Experience working with state, local, and federal agencies.
  • Ability to obtain a U.S. Government Security Clearance
  • Supervisory experience leading a team of data engineers, architects, analysts, and/or software developers.
  • Experience using NoSQL databases in production systems.
  • Data mapping between source systems, data warehouses, and data marts.
  • Prior experience implementing business rules via stored procedures, middleware, or other technologies.
  • Familiarity with developing and implementing data extraction procedures from other systems.
  • Develop or maintain standards, such as organization, structure, or nomenclature, for the design of data warehouse elements, such as data architectures, models, tools, and databases.
  • Create supporting documentation, such as metadata and diagrams of entity relationships, business processes, and process flow.
  • Create plans, test files, and scripts for data warehouse testing, ranging from unit to integration testing.
